The Best Rota in Twenty Years!!

As a result of recent articles in local newspapers and magazines, we have had an influx of new front and rear riders. There is now a pool of 25 pilots and 10 stokers! Congratulations to everybody concerned in training, in getting up and out on Sunday mornings and working so well together as a team! As you will see from the enclosed rota the numbers of tandems out are 8, 5, 8, 4 and 10, which makes it the best rota in 20 years!
